<1>Our distances are not driving distances, but are calculated as a 'straight-line' distance. A straight line distance ignores obstructions like rivers, canyons, lakes, et cetera - it's truly a line drawn from Point A (ie- Danielson) to Point B. In other words: 'As the crow flies'.

<5>The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from Danielson to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East.Our distance measurements begin at a specific point in Danielson. The point we use is located at these GPS coordinates - Latitude: 38.2382, Longitude: -122.1050       In this case, the coordinates for Danielson have been provided by the Geographic Names Information System (GNIS).
